Transaction 55e81f969d5d046d911ee875e19b9a63f8f5192284c3c425e1a1c8d7dcc5ce19
1 Input
2 Outputs
- 55e81f969d5d046d911ee875e19b9a63f8f5192284c3c425e1a1c8d7dcc5ce19:0
- 55e81f969d5d046d911ee875e19b9a63f8f5192284c3c425e1a1c8d7dcc5ce19:1
value 7925572
address 139mbYuJkY2jwyDxSvnw4fWCCadfW5W8oe
value 34065803
address 3644gFYRttch39GpKFCVenKpgTmf9DJFig